What are some of the possible reasons for Hyperemesis Gravidarum?



Hyperemesis gravidarum (HG) is a pregnancy issue characterized by severe nausea, throwing up, weight reduction, and electrolyte imbalance. HG impacts 0.3-2% of pregnancies, and can have a considerable effect on the health of both the child and the mom.

The precise cause of HG is unknown, however it is thought to be related to the high levels of hormones (estrogen and progesterone) in early pregnancy. https://sakeradvantage.com/?p=1760 These hormonal agents slow down the movement of food through the gastrointestinal system, which can result in nausea and vomiting. HG might also be triggered by an intolerance to pregnancy hormones, or a sensitivity to the odor or taste of certain foods.

HG can be a very devastating condition, and can cause poor nutrition, dehydration, and weight loss. If left without treatment, HG can likewise trigger severe issues for the mother and baby, consisting of low birth weight, premature birth, and even stillbirth.

If you are experiencing severe nausea and vomiting throughout pregnancy, it is essential to speak with your doctor. HG can be a tough condition to handle, but there are treatments offered that can assist to alleviate your symptoms and enhance your overall health.

What are some of the possible treatments for Hyperemesis Gravidarum?


Hyperemesis gravidarum (HG) is a pregnancy issue that is identified by severe queasiness, throwing up, weight-loss, and electrolyte imbalance. HG affects 0.5-2% of pregnancies, and can result in major issues for both the mother and the baby. While the specific reason for HG is unknown, it is believed to be associated with the high levels of hormonal agents (estrogen and progesterone) in early pregnancy.

There are several possible treatments for HG, consisting of:

- Antiemetic medications: These can help to minimize nausea and throwing up.

- Intravenous fluids: These are often required to prevent dehydration and electrolyte imbalances.

- Dietary modifications: Little, frequent meals and preventing trigger foods (such as spicy or greasy foods) can assist some women.

- Holistic treatments: Some females discover relief with homeopathic solutions such as ginger or acupuncture.

- Psychotherapy: For some females, HG can be a really emotionally tough experience. Psychotherapy can assist to deal with any underlying emotional concerns.

It is crucial to talk to your medical professional about the best treatment options for you if you are experiencing HG.

What are some of the possible complications of Hyperemesis Gravidarum?


Hyperemesis gravidarum (HG) is a pregnancy issue identified by severe queasiness, vomiting, weight-loss, and electrolyte imbalance. HG usually occurs throughout the first trimester of pregnancy, but can occur throughout the whole pregnancy.

The exact cause of HG is unidentified, however it is believed to be connected to the high levels of hormones (estrogen and progesterone) during pregnancy. These hormonal agents slow down the motion of food through the gastrointestinal system, which can lead to nausea and vomiting. HG can likewise be set off by tension or stress and anxiety.

HG can be a very severe condition, and if left without treatment, can cause severe dehydration, poor nutrition, and even death. HG can also cause other issues, such as:

- Worsening of pre-existing medical conditions, such as diabetes, high blood pressure, and thyroid disorders

- Advancement of new medical conditions, such as kidney stones, pancreatitis, and heart problems

- Preterm labor

- Low birth weight

- Stillbirth

If you are experiencing any of the signs of HG, it is essential to talk with your medical professional or midwife right away. HG can be treated with a variety of techniques, including way of life changes, medications, and, in severe cases, hospitalization. With appropriate treatment, a lot of females with HG are able to have a healthy pregnancy and baby.
